With the recent passing of North Korean leader Kim Jong-Il, news reports have been swirling about the stability of the country. We caught up with Chief Correspondent for InHomelandSecurity.com, William Tucker, for his take on the death and the effect it is having. Four questions addressed in this podcast were:
- How unstable is North Korea at this time following the death of Kim Jong-Il?
- What can we expect with Kim Jong-Un as the successor?
- How will the U.S. and North Korea interact now with a new ruler?
- How significant is the death of Kim-Jong-Il?
